Exegesis

The Hifil cohortative nashkennu {נַשְׁקֶנּוּ | naš-qen-nû} “let us make him drink” outlines their plan into hallaylah {הַלַּיְלָה | ha-lay-lāh}, followed by imperatives uvo'i {וּבֹאִי | û-ḇō-ʾî} “go in” and shikhvi {שִׁכְבִי | šiḵ-bî} “lie down” directing immo {עִמּוֹ | ʿim-mô}.

In contextGenesis 19:34

And it happened on the next day that the older said to the younger, “Behold, I lay with my father last night. Let us make him drink wine also tonight, and you go in and lie with him, and we will preserve offspring from our father.”
